1. Protects Your Heart and Blood Vessels
The most researched benefit of olive oil is its protection of the cardiovascular system. Monounsaturated fatty acids lower bad cholesterol (LDL) while maintaining good cholesterol (HDL). Studies show a 30% reduction in heart problems with regular use.
2. Powerful Anti-Inflammatory
Extra virgin olive oil contains oleocanthal, a natural anti-inflammatory with effects similar to ibuprofen. This substance helps combat chronic inflammation, the underlying cause of many diseases.
3. Rich in Antioxidants
More than 30 different antioxidants protect your cells from free radicals. Vitamin E, polyphenols, and carotenoids work together to slow the aging process and strengthen your immune system.
4. Supports Weight Loss
Despite its calories, olive oil can help you lose weight. Its satiating effect helps you eat less, while the healthy fats boost your metabolism. The Mediterranean diet, rich in olive oil, is associated with a healthy weight.
5. Protects your Brain
The antioxidants in olive oil protect against ne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er's and Parkinson's. Regular consumption is linked to improved memory and cognitive function.
6. Good for your skin
Vitamin E and antioxidants also work from the inside out for healthy skin. They protect against UV damage and support the skin's natural healing processes.
7. Promotes Nutrient Absorption
Many vitamins (A, D, E, and K) are fat-soluble. Olive oil helps your body better absorb these essential nutrients from vegetables and other foods.
Quality Makes the Difference
Not all olive oil is created equal. For optimal health benefits, the highest quality extra virgin olive oil is essential. Look for:
- Cold pressing
- Low acidity (below 0.8%)
- Dark packaging
- Recent harvest date
How Much Do You Need?
Just 2-3 tablespoons a day offer significant health benefits. Use it as a salad dressing, to finish dishes, or even a spoonful on an empty stomach.
